The total student population of selected colleges is 6,097 with 3,714 female students and 2,383 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Columbia College has the most enrolled students of 1,514, while Sherman College of Chiropractic has the least number of students of 375 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 5,032 with 2,960 female students and 2,072 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Newberry College has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 1,296, while Allen University has the least number of undergraduate students of 603.

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 1,065 with 754 female students and 311 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Sherman College of Chiropractic has the most enrolled graduate students of 375, while Newberry College has the least number of graduate students of 16.

Distance Learning (Online Class) Enrollment

The following table compares 2022-2023 distance learning enrollment for both undergraduate and graduate programs between selected colleges. In undergraduate programs, out of total 5,032 students, 937 students (18.62%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 1,323 students (26.29%) have learned from at least one online course. For graduate schools, out of total 1,065 students, 639 students (60.00%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 199 students (18.69%) have learned from at least one online course.
